muffinftw.shop domain details

already registered

rank: 239858

best rank: 164598

known ips: 104.27.62.115 (1) 104.25.26.26 (11) 198.54.117.199 (20698) 212.32.237.92 (14020) 23.82.12.32 (4710) 212.32.237.90 (12926)